So by take out money I hope you mean to just use the credit and not a cash advance. I’d suggest opening the Sapphire Preferred then. It has a minimum credit limit of 5k which is hopefully enough for you. It does have a $95 annual fee but that won’t hit until your first statement. Plus, if you indeed do need to pay off more than 4k, the 60k points from the sign on bonus can be converted to $600 cash to cover your annual fee and in the worst case interest.
When the year comes around, just downgrade to the Freedom or Freedom Unlimited to avoid paying the annual fee. Hope that helps.
